1- FLASH HIDERS Integral part of the weapon. Fitted at ME. Reduce Flash. Reduce the signature of wpn.
ROLE OF FLASH HIDER Hide the flash during fire from 30% to 40% Its primary intent is to reduce the chances that the shooter will be blinded in low-light shooting conditions. Contrary to popular belief, it is only a minor secondary benefit if a flash suppressor reduces the intensity of the flash visible to the enemy. Control the jump Maintain Accuracy
WORKING PRINCIPLE W ork by breaking up and dispersing the gasses and burning particles that exit the barrel. This is achieved through a series of vents, slots, or prongs integrated into the design of the muzzle device. As the gasses and particles pass through the flash hider, they are dispersed across a larger surface area and mixed with cool ambient air. This rapid cooling and dilution reduce the intensity of the combustion resulting in a less visible muzzle flash. By effectively managing the combustion process, flash hiders help to minimize the visible signature of the firearm without affecting its performance or accuracy.
12 TYPES OF FLASH Pre-flash Primary flash Intermediate flash Secondary flash Flash hider reduce the temp of expanding gases at muzzle to below ignition temp of burning gases, i.e. CO, H 2 and CH 4

2- MUZZLE BRAKES
PRINCIPLE OF MUZZLE BRAKE Out flowing gases are deflected the brl . backward but muzzle brake generate a fwd thrust that partly counter the backward movement of brl /wpn.
FUNCTIONS OF MUZZLE BRAKE Reduce the recoil. Increase the accuracy. Comfortable to user. Reduce the wt. of wpn.
EFFECTIVENESS OF MUZZLE BRAKE Size and no. of baffles. Velocity of gases passing from muzzle. Mass of gases. Angle through which gases are deflected.

TYPE OF MUZZLE BRAKE APPX REDUCTION IN RECOIL 90° 25% 120° 40% FLASH HIDER ALONE 10%
DISADVANTAGES OF MUZZLE BRAKE Deflected gas comes back towards firer. More muzzle blast. No change in flash. Excessive stress. Dust obscuring the target.
3. COMPENSATOR A compensator is a muzzle device designed to counter the vertical movement of the barrel and rightist tendency associated with auto wpn while firing burst.
A FACT TO DIGEST !! Compensators are essentially a type of muzzle brake that is designed to prevent muzzle jump and not just the rearward recoil impulse. -Josh Wayner (vide article “a Beginner’s Guide to Muzzle Brakes”)
38 MUZZLE RISE-Why? The primary reason is in all firearms, the AOB is above the point of contact between the shooter and the wpn. grip & butt. Weapon with less height from the grip line to the AOB will experience less muzzle rise.

4. RECOIL INTENSIFIER Designed to increase the velocity of recoiling brl . by creating high pressure gas chamber at muzzle end Examples- MG3 GPMG
BENEFITS More energy & acceleration to recoiling Parts , hence more ROF. Smooth cycle of operation. No instances of lack of energy.
LIMITATIONS Increased wt. at ME . Unstable while holding in hands. Not ideal for hand held wpns like assault rifles & SMG etc .
SECONDARY ATTACHMENTS Secondary Attachments Increase the overall utility of wpn. and enable the wpn to fulfill a secondary role. It is not a integral part of weapon.
Example :- Silencers Grenade dischargers Bayonet, BFA, Laser aiming sights
SILENCER Silencer reduces the noise level in SA , Gases reduced in velocity to below the speed of sound . Gases are cooled, their pressure is reduced and exit velocity is lowered by baffles and vents . Also called as moderator or Noise suppressor ,

PURPOSE & DESIGN The level of Acaustic pressure og SA Noise ranges from 140 DB to 160 DB which exceeds thresold of pain by 10 DB to 30 DB Usually cylindrical with large expansion volume for the gases so as pressure & temp of prplt . gases is reduced. For max effect bullet velocity is reduced to below the velocity of sound. Generally added to the weapon through screwing at the ME.
DRAWBACKS Bullet performance and range is affected adversely. Problems in cycle of operation. Difficult to fire high power ammn . Weapon is made heavier & unbalanced.

BENEFITS It is used against the hidden enemy in the tranches , ditches , light shelters & behind the wall. A rifle grenade can be projected to a much greater distance than a hand grenade. RG can carry a larger , heavier payload than the HG
RG can effectively project a shaped charge warhead which can penetrate armor. More accurate than a HG Act as light mortar.
DISADVANTAGES Extra wt. on soldier. Accuracy and range limited. Restrict the fire in primary role. Separate type of amn . Special sight. Increase in recoil. Less lethal radius of grenade to make up for excess recoil and limited accuracy.

LASER AIMING SIGHT Laser Beam Emitting Sight Mounted At The Muzzle. Sight Is Generally Activated By The Pressing Of Trigger And Thus Help In Quick Aiming And Shooting In Emergent Situation.
TYPES OF LAS IR laser aiming device-dot shape beam mark the tgt with IR dot. Suitable NVD reqd. for accurate shooting. Visible LAS -emit red / Green color dot which mark the tgt. No separate NVD reqd.
